Another interesting stats for the @CityofJoburgZA to note: ANC: 2016 - 124 Councillors 2021 - 91 (Now 90 after losing a By-Election) DA: 2016 - 104 Councillors 2021 - 71 (Now 70 after losing a By-Election) ActionSA: 44 Councillors EFF: 29 Councillors To govern on your own, you need at least 136 Councillors.

Action SA shock the ANC in a rural North West by-election Ward 7 (Mokgola) Ramotshere Moiloa Action SA 33% (35%*) ANC 33% (57%) Ind-Kgwadi 15% EFF 9% (3%) PA 5% MK 2% Labour 2% Poll 60% (59%) * F4SD joined Action SA in 2025. F4SD got 35% in 2021 Action SA won by 2 votes
